Hong Hin
Hong Hin is a municipality in Chun, Phayao Province. Hong Hin is situated nearby to the village Ban Phuang Phayom, as well as near Ban Sak Lo.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Ing River
River
Photo: Curitibanaauska,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The Ing River is a tributary of the Mekong River in the northern part of Thailand. It has its source in Doi Luang, Phi Pan Nam Range, in Mae Chai District, Phayao Province.
